About the Role:
We are seeking a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to provide in-home therapy to pediatric clients (ages 0–18) in Westminster, CO . You’ll deliver goal-driven therapy to support communication, feeding, and swallowing development—right in the child’s most natural environment.

Key Responsibilities:
Conduct evaluations and develop individualized treatment plans
Provide therapy targeting speech, language, articulation, fluency, voice, feeding, and swallowing
Educate and train families and caregivers to support therapy carryover
Maintain accurate and timely documentation in compliance with home health regulations
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to provide holistic care
